The Tverskoy Court of Moscow arrested 72-year-old businessman, retired colonel Eduard Kogtenkov, who supplied wristwatches for the Ministry of Defense. About it informs Kommersant.
Kogtenkov, along with two of his partners, is accused of a particularly large fraud. According to the investigation, they committed the theft of funds from the budget during the implementation of contracts of the Ministry of Defense for the manufacture and supply of military mechanical wristwatches 6E4-2 for the Ratnik outfit.
According to the publication, claims have already been brought against Vostok-Design before. In particular, this was done by the structures of the Ministry of Defense, which rented out premises to the plant and did not receive payment on time.
Eduard Kogtenkov graduated from the Kharkov Higher Military Aviation School. In 1980 he served in Afghanistan, where he made about 30 combat missions, being the political officer of the air squadron in Bagram. Then he graduated from the Military-Political Academy, after which he held various positions in the political departments and DOSAAF. He retired in 1997 with the rank of colonel.
Since 2005, Kogtenkov has been the head of the Vostok-Design Factory of Special Watches, which is mainly engaged in the manufacture and repair of watches. In 2014, the company became a member of the state armaments program and a supplier of the Ministry of Defense. Also, the retired colonel was engaged in public activities as the head of the ANO “Federal Organizing Committee for the celebration of memorable dates of the Fatherland”, repeatedly visited Syria in this capacity, for which he received a medal.
